Software Development

Junior Data Scientist

Work Type: Full Time

iSementics, an AI company focusing on Natural Language Processing ,

We are currently seeking a talented Junior Data Scientist with a background in Machine Learning to join our team.

Job Responsibilities:

- responsible for collecting and analyzing large datasets to identify patterns, trends, and insights. They develop statistical models and machine learning algorithms to extract valuable information from the data.

- stay up-to-date with the latest advancements in AI and machine learning. They explore new algorithms, techniques, and methodologies to solve complex problems. They may conduct experiments, run simulations, and prototype new models.

- design and develop machine learning algorithms and models. They work on feature engineering, model selection, hyperparameter tuning, and optimization to improve the performance and accuracy of the models. They also evaluate the robustness and scalability of the algorithms.

- cleaning and preprocessing data before it can be used for analysis and modeling. This involves handling missing data, removing outliers, transforming variables, and ensuring data quality.

- implement machine learning models and algorithms using programming languages such as Python or R. They work with frameworks and libraries like TensorFlow, PyTorch, or scikit-learn to train and deploy models in production environments.

- validate and test models on different datasets to ensure their accuracy, precision, recall, and other performance measures.



- A Bachelor’s degree in Computer Science, computer engineering, or telecommunications with an accumulative grade of “Very Good” or above. 

- Familiarity with machine learning and data science stack of tools:

- Python programming language

- Numpy

- Pandas

- Scikit-learn

- Pytorch

- HuggingFace Library

- Completed the following courses, or their equivalents: 

1. Computational Thinking using Python, from MIT

2. Algorithms Specialization, from Stanford

3. Machine Learning Specialization, from Stanford and

4. Deep Learning Specialization, from

5. HuggingFace Course

6. Generative AI with Large Language Models, from AWS and

Preferred (big bonus)

Natural Language Processing with Transformers book, by HuggingFace

Intermediate Python Nanodegree, from Udacity

Important Notes

The technical interview questions will be derived from these resources. 

No more technical knowledge is required to be hired. You only need to deeply absorb the content in the aforementioned resources, or their equivalents

Working Conditions :


- Working days: Sunday - Thursday.

- Days Off: Friday- Saturday.

- Location: Downtown - Cairo.

Package: Huge opportunity to learn + Courses covered 100% by the company + Attractive Salary + Social Insurance + Medical Insurance.

Experience Level:
Entry Level
Sub Department:
Machine Learning

Submit Your Application

You have successfully applied
  • You have errors in applying